Living with brittle diabetes complications can feel like walking a tightrope. When your blood sugar swings without warning, you're not only battling highs and lows—you're also facing a higher risk of diabetic neuropathy. This nerve damage can affect your feet, hands and even organs, making daily life tougher. The good news? With careful planning and proactive care, you can manage neuropathy—even when your blood sugar is hard to predict.
Diabetic neuropathy is nerve damage caused by high blood sugar over time. It often starts in the feet and legs (peripheral neuropathy) but can affect:
Symptoms include tingling, numbness, burning pain and muscle weakness. For people with brittle diabetes complications—where blood sugar levels fluctuate rapidly—nerve damage can progress faster if not managed well.
